    Automatic Color Correction Method and Color Correction Module thereof

    Abstract: An auto-color-correction method for an image capturing device includes calculating a plurality color temperatures of a plurality of pixels in an image; calculating a number of pixels of the plurality of pixels located in a first color temperature range as a first number and a number of pixels of the plurality of pixels located in a second color temperature range as a second number; generating a color temperature weight according to the first number and the second number; and generating at least one correction coefficient according to the color temperature weight, at least one first coefficient corresponding to the first color temperature range and at least one second coefficient corresponding to the second color temperature range.

    Method for processing edges in an image and image processing apparatus

    Abstract: Method and apparatus for processing edges in an image are provided. The method in an embodiment includes the following steps. With respect to a cross-shaped patterned centered at a target pixel of an input image, a first-direction gradient along a first direction and a second-direction gradient along a second direction are calculated. According to the first-direction and second-direction gradients, it is determined whether to compensate the target pixel based on pixel values of a first plurality of pixels along the second direction or pixel values of a second plurality of pixels along the first direction within the cross-shaped pattern, or to output a pixel value of the target pixel.

    Noise estimation apparatus and method thereof

    Abstract: A noise estimation apparatus for calculating a noise estimation value of a frame of an image is provided. The noise estimation apparatus includes a distribution calculation unit, a variance calculation unit, a distribution curve generation module and a noise estimation unit. The distribution calculation unit generates a pixel distribution according to multiple pixel data of an ith block of the frame and multiple previous pixel data of the ith block of a previous frame. The variance calculation unit combines the pixel data and the previous pixel data to generate a variance value. The curve distribution generation module generates a curve distribution according to the variance value, and compares the pixel distribution with the curve distribution to generate a weighting value. The noise estimation unit outputs the noise estimation value according to the weighting value and the variance value corresponding to each of the blocks of the frame.

    Color translation method and color translation apparatus

    Abstract: A color translation method and a color translation apparatus adapted to map a data point from a first color space to a second color space are provided. At least four color axes coordinating with a plurality of first reference points and a plurality of second reference points corresponding to the first reference points are used to divide the first color space and second color space into a plurality of first sub-spaces and a plurality of second sub-spaces. A target first sub-space where the data point is located is found, and then a corresponding target second sub-space is also found. According to a positional relationship between the data point and the first reference points which define the target first sub-space, an interpolation operation is applied to the second reference points which define the target second sub-space so as to obtain a mapped point in the second color space.
